CVE-2025-56157

9.8 · CRITICAL
Published Dec 18, 2025 langgenius CWE-798 EPSS 0.87% (56th pctl)

Overview

CVE-2025-56157 is a critical-severity vulnerability affecting langgenius dify. It was published on December 18, 2025 and has a CVSS 3.1 base score of 9.8 (CRITICAL).

This vulnerability has a CVSS 3.1 base score of 9.8, rated CRITICAL. It can be exploited remotely over the network. No authentication or special privileges are required for exploitation.

Technical Description

Default credentials in Dify thru 1.5.1. PostgreSQL username and password specified in the docker-compose.yaml file included in its source code. NOTE: the Supplier reports that the Docker configuration does not make PostgreSQL (on TCP port 5432) exposed by default in version 1.0.1 or later.
